WebbWhich of the three species has the shortest C-O bond length? Which of the three species (CO₃²⁻, CO₂, or CO) has the shortest C-O bond length? Explain your answer. Since there is a triple bond solely in CO, it has the shortest bond length. In other words, the bond order for CO is the greatest (3 > 2 > 4/3).
